Officials reported that an attack in the city of Raqqa killed six members of the Kurdish-led Syrian Democratic Forces (SDF). SDF commander Mazloum Abdi said in a statement on Monday that an ISIL (ISIS) cell had targeted security and military buildings in the city, killing six fighters and wounding an unspecified number of others. He added that intelligence gathered by the group “indicates serious preparations by [ISIL] cells”.
